    Description

    Nicknamed the "Lovin' Kate", the steamer Kate Adams was built in 1898. The boat ferried cotton, cargo, passengers and even starred in the movie "Uncle Tom's Cabin". The steamer caught fire in 1927, only the hull was salvaged, but later sank in 1931 just off President's Island.
